FoodBankCoordinator.com is an information coordination site, created and run by volunteers, connecting food donors, food banks, and transport volunteers to streamline the process of getting food where it’s needed most.

In an effort to combat food waste and support local communities, FoodBankCoordinator.com has officially launched. The platform connects food donors, food banks, and transport volunteers through a simple, intuitive interface, ensuring that surplus food can quickly reach those who need it most. Food waste continues to be a significant issue, and with many individuals and businesses having small quantities of leftover food, coordinating donations has often been a logistical challenge. FoodBankCoordinator.com aims to bridge this gap by offering a centralized solution where donors can easily list the items they have available, and food banks can specify what products they need, in what quantities, and when.

The site provides three main forms:

  1. Want to Donate – allows individuals, restaurants, supermarkets, and other potential donors to specify the types of food they can contribute, along with details like quantity, expiration date, and whether they prefer the food to be picked up or can deliver it themselves.
  2. Need Food – gives food banks a streamlined way to list their current needs, including specific items and quantities, and set a preferred delivery schedule.
  3. Can Transport – offers a space for volunteers to sign up and assist in transporting donations from donors to food banks. Volunteers can indicate their availability, vehicle size, and the areas they are willing to cover for pickups and deliveries.

How It Works

Donors simply visit the website, click on the “Food Donors” link, and fill out a form detailing the type and quantity of food available. Food banks can then check the available donations through their “Food Banks” form and communicate directly with donors to arrange pickup or delivery. Transport volunteers play a key role in ensuring that food gets from donors to food banks in a timely manner, offering their services through the “Transport Volunteers” form.

The system is particularly useful for individuals and smaller businesses who may not have previously donated because they believed their contribution was too small. Every donation helps, and FoodBankCoordinator.com is designed to bring together multiple small contributions into a substantial effort to fight hunger and waste.
